In traditional diagnostics marketing, every website visitor or inquiry was treated almost equally. Whether a user was casually browsing or actively searching for a full body health checkup, most systems lacked the ability to differentiate intent.
Artificial intelligence has completely changed this approach through advanced lead scoring systems. In AI generated application optimization services, every user interaction is analyzed and assigned a predictive value that indicates how likely they are to convert into a paying patient.
This means diagnostic businesses no longer waste time or resources on low intent traffic. Instead, they focus on high probability leads who are ready to book tests or health packages.
AI lead scoring is built on behavioral intelligence, not assumptions.
AI systems evaluate multiple data points simultaneously to assign a lead score. These data points include:
User behavior on diagnostic websites such as time spent on test pages, number of tests viewed, and interaction with booking buttons.
Search intent signals such as symptom based queries like “fever blood test near me” or “diabetes full panel cost”.
Device and location context which helps identify urgency patterns, for example mobile users searching nearby labs often have higher conversion intent.
Historical interaction patterns such as previous visits, repeat browsing, or abandoned bookings.
Engagement with educational content like reading articles on thyroid health or cholesterol management.
All these signals are processed through machine learning models that continuously improve accuracy over time.
The result is a dynamic lead score that updates in real time.
Predictive behavior modeling takes lead scoring one step further. Instead of only identifying current intent, it predicts future actions of users.
In diagnostics, this is extremely powerful because patient behavior often follows predictable health cycles. For example, seasonal flu increases test demand, diabetes patients require periodic monitoring, and preventive health checkups are often booked around lifestyle changes or corporate health campaigns.
AI models analyze historical data and identify patterns such as:
When users are most likely to book a test after visiting a symptom page.
How long it typically takes for a visitor to convert after multiple interactions.
Which combination of tests or packages are frequently booked together.
Which users are likely to abandon the booking process at payment or scheduling stage.
This predictive intelligence allows diagnostic companies to intervene at the right moment with targeted messaging or offers.
One of the most powerful components of AI generated application optimization services is the real time decision engine.
This system continuously evaluates user behavior and decides what content, offer, or interface should be displayed to maximize conversion probability.
For example, if a user repeatedly searches for thyroid related tests, the system may automatically prioritize thyroid packages on the homepage or suggest a discounted bundle.
If a user is browsing late at night and showing high intent signals, the system may trigger a WhatsApp callback option or instant booking assistant.
If a user is hesitating on the payment page, AI may simplify the checkout flow or show trust signals like lab certifications and reviews.
These micro adjustments significantly increase conversion rates without requiring manual intervention.

Natural Language Processing, often referred to as NLP, plays a crucial role in understanding how users search for medical information.
Patients rarely use structured medical terms. Instead, they search in natural language like “why am I feeling tired all the time” or “blood test for weakness and dizziness”.
AI systems use NLP to interpret these queries and map them to relevant diagnostic tests.

Traditional keyword research tools provide lists of search terms, but they lack context. AI systems go much deeper by analyzing semantic intent behind search queries.
For example: A user searching for “constant fatigue reasons” may be mapped to thyroid testing, vitamin deficiency panels, or complete blood analysis.
A user searching for “diabetes symptoms test cost” is clearly in a high intent stage and can be directly guided toward booking a diabetes package.
AI systems continuously analyze search data, user behavior, and conversion outcomes to refine keyword targeting strategies.
This leads to: Higher quality organic traffic
Better conversion rates from SEO leads
Reduced dependency on paid ads

One of the most advanced applications of AI in SEO is predictive content strategy.
Instead of reacting to search trends, AI predicts future demand based on: Seasonal disease patterns
Historical search spikes
Regional health trends
Medical awareness campaigns
For example: During monsoon season, AI predicts an increase in searches related to dengue, malaria, and viral fever testing.
During winter, respiratory infection related searches increase.
Diagnostic companies can proactively publish content and optimize landing pages before demand peaks, giving them a competitive advantage.
